Xiang Ji is an Assistant Professor in the Department of Mathematics at Tulane University, affiliated with the School of Science & Engineering. His research focuses on statistical phylogenetics, computational biology, and bioinformatics, particularly in viral evolution and genomic epidemiology. He collaborates with Dr. Wu-Min Deng on cancer biology research from a bioinformatics perspective. Education: Ph.D., 2017: Bioinformatics and Statistics (Co-Major), North Carolina State University M.S., 2013: Material Science and Engineering, North Carolina State University B.S., 2011: Economics (Double Major) and Physics, Peking University Research Interests: Dr. Ji develops statistical models and computational tools for phylogenetic analysis, including scalable algorithms for large-scale genomic data. His work spans viral evolution, zoonotic disease surveillance, and parallel computing libraries for Bayesian inference. He emphasizes practical implementations such as Torchtree and TreeFlow . Articles Trends: Recent publications emphasize viral evolution dynamics (e.g., SARS-CoV-2, avian influenza), genomic surveillance strategies, and computational methods for phylogenetic inference. His work often bridges statistical theory with real-world applications in public health and epidemiology.
